It's Full Steam Ahead to Mark 50th Anniversary of the Keighley & Worth Valley Railway

Keighley England United Kingdom - We have just had a chance to reflect on the year's achievements and challenges, as we held our annual general meeting at the end of September.
 
Ann Cryer, the former MP for Keighley, and our long-standing president, reminded us that 2015 will mark 50 years since the first locomotive and carriages arrived at Haworth.
 
It was another three years of very hard work for those early volunteers before the line reopened fully in 1968.
 
It is very humbling to look back and appreciate the vision and commitment of those founding working members of the Society, and we can look around the railway now to realise what they achieved.
 
What we are now working on is developing the railway's infrastructure and facilities to ready it for another 50 years of operation.
 
We need to modernise our engineering facilities at Oxenhope and Haworth, and make sure that the railway is as engaging as it can be to attract the next generation of volunteers, so we are looking to enhance visitor facilities at Keighley station, as well as continuing to develop the cafe project at Oxenhope.
 
We are also continuing our investment in our locomotive fleet, and with one steam engine's overhaul predicted to cost in excess of £300,000 (and we need a fleet of at least four operational locomotives to run the railway's timetable) we continue to work to ensure that the railway remains on a very firm financial footing.
